Service Description

During a 45-minute craniosacral session for an infant or child, the therapist typically works with the child while they are seated or lying down, fully clothed. The therapist may use gentle touch to tune into the child's craniosacral rhythm and assess any imbalances or restrictions in the system. The therapist will then use subtle manipulations to help release any tension or restrictions in the system, which can help improve the functioning of the central nervous system, promote relaxation, and support overall health and well-being. The session may also include techniques such as gentle holding, or soothing touch, which can help the child feel safe and nurtured. Overall, a craniosacral session for infants and children is a gentle and non-invasive therapy that can be helpful for a range of issues, from colic and digestive problems to sleep disturbances and developmental delays. The therapist will work closely with the child and their caregiver to ensure a safe and comfortable experience for everyone involved.
